Job summaryThe Software Development III role involves supporting the design, development, configuration, and ongoing improvement of an enterprise ServiceNow environment. The developer collaborates with senior technical resources and business stakeholders to enhance ServiceNow capabilities, support custom development, build workflows and automation, and assist with integrations and platform improvements.
Responsibilities - Design, configure, develop, test, and support solutions within the ServiceNow platform.
- Support ServiceNow modules including CSM, ITSM, ITOM, ITAM, CMDB, HAM, and HRSD.
- Develop and configure Business Rules, Client Scripts, UI Policies, UI Actions, ACLs, and workflow automation.
- Support custom-scoped ServiceNow application development.
- Work with JavaScript/Glide, HTML5, jQuery, CSS, and related web technologies.
- Assist with Flow Designer, integrations, release management, and production support.
- Gather and document technical and business requirements.
- Participate in Agile ceremonies, daily scrums, development reviews, testing, and deployments.
- Create and maintain technical documentation, SOPs, implementation plans, and project documentation.
- Collaborate with developers, infrastructure teams, operations teams, clients, and other stakeholders.
- Support integration of ServiceNow with external applications and systems.
- Assist with testing, debugging, and validation prior to production deployment.
